Jurisdiction in UAE Divorce Cases

One of the key issues in international divorce cases is determining jurisdiction. UAE courts may accept a case if:

  • One or both parties are residents in the UAE
  • The marriage has legal connection to the UAE
  • The dispute involves assets or children in the UAE

divorce Lawyers in Dubai help assess whether UAE courts have the authority to hear the case.

Applicable Law in International Divorce

Depending on the circumstances, UAE courts may apply:

  • UAE family law
  • The law of the spouses’ home country
  • Specific agreements between the parties

Lawyers play a key role in advising clients on which legal system may apply and how it affects the outcome of the case.

Document Attestation and Translation

International divorce cases require extensive documentation, which must often be:

  • Notarized in the country of origin
  • Attested by relevant authorities
  • Legalized through UAE embassies
  • Translated into Arabic

Lawyers ensure all documentation meets UAE legal standards to avoid delays.

Enforcement of Foreign Divorce Judgments

In some cases, a divorce judgment from another country may need to be recognized in the UAE. This process requires legal validation through UAE courts.

divorce Lawyers in Dubai assist in:

  • Filing recognition requests
  • Verifying foreign judgments
  • Ensuring compliance with UAE legal requirements
